Does anyone have experience with the 3d Carbon tonneau cover? Is it easy to install and remove? Does it attach firmly to the car?

 

Yes - there is no installation. Easy to attach and remove. There are 3 tabs that slip under the rear lip and tabs that turn-key under the quarter trim on the side. It works just fine.
